Crestor (rosuvastatin) is prescribed as daily oral tablets. The highest approved dose is 40 mg once daily.
Dose limits can be lower for some patients depending on factors like kidney function and certain drug interactions, because higher rosuvastatin levels can increase the risk of side effects.
Crestor is typically taken once daily and dosing is based on the individual’s lipid goals and tolerance, with clinicians often starting lower and titrating upward as needed. Sources: 1. Drug label information for Crestor (rosuvastatin) doses, including the 40 mg maximum (DrugPatentWatch)
